Commit Graph

35 Commits

Author SHA1 Message Date
Christoph Kluge
1f6380a611 add env variables for influxdb2 client ssl check 2021-09-30 09:48:37 +02:00
Christoph Kluge
ca77de9b76 complete influxDB v2 Env variables 2021-09-29 16:39:21 +02:00
Jan Eitzinger
96a3ab2e41 Merge branch 'main' of github.com:ClusterCockpit/cc-docker 2021-09-29 16:07:18 +02:00
Jan Eitzinger
b152145990 Add InfluxDB v2 Env variables 2021-09-29 16:06:54 +02:00
Lou Knauer
3ae494f316 New environment variables for JWT keys 2021-09-21 15:08:10 +02:00
Jan Eitzinger
540c23ce87 Remove sudo from reinitialisation. Make db non persistent. 2021-09-19 07:30:55 +02:00
Jan Eitzinger
f1c590b317 Add influxdb dependency on php container 2021-09-14 13:03:20 +02:00
Jan Eitzinger
7a9f1ba599 Optimize php config. Use existing www-data user. 2021-09-14 12:42:12 +02:00
Jan Eitzinger
f1bc23d11f Change to single setup. 2021-09-13 13:20:43 +02:00
Christoph Kluge
84669c28f2 add opcache, make xdebug install configurable 2021-09-10 17:34:20 +02:00
Christoph Kluge
8aeb608b99 Switch to fpm-alpine docker image, add xdebug3 2021-09-09 10:54:58 +02:00
Jan Eitzinger
f3e3757b65 Introduce ldap container. Prepare XDebug
Add check in init.sh script for fresh setup.
2021-09-06 11:07:18 +02:00
Jan Eitzinger
dfa7a91648 Cleanup and fix inconsistencies.
Remove ping check for github.
2021-08-25 11:24:24 +02:00
Lou Knauer
4bb6684426 Disable redis persistence and set max-memory 2021-08-19 11:57:55 +02:00
Lou Knauer
5cbf778863 Merge branch 'main' of github.com:ClusterCockpit/cc-docker 2021-08-03 12:06:01 +02:00
Lou Knauer
e1f610df6b Add redis cache container 2021-08-03 12:03:23 +02:00
Jan Eitzinger
e89c9331b1 Rename db init directory 2021-08-03 10:04:54 +02:00
Jan Eitzinger
651311b721 Remove PHP XDebug support 2021-08-03 09:46:23 +02:00
Christoph Kluge
634d89310a Merge branch 'main' of https://github.com/ClusterCockpit/cc-docker into main 2021-06-24 18:20:23 +02:00
Christoph Kluge
f64b251be2 env variables for influxdbV2 prototyping
- adds INFLUXDB_TOKEN and INFLUXDB_V2_URL
- change container name in INFLUXDB_URL to 'cc-influxdb'
2021-06-24 18:18:07 +02:00
Jan Eitzinger
7489b7a9d2 Remove obsolete influxdb dependency 2021-06-23 14:42:01 +02:00
Jan Eitzinger
5a434fb0cd Fix bugs in multi-stage docker. Replace sqldump 2021-06-22 15:17:11 +02:00
Jan Eitzinger
3ac34e8885 Expose Influx port only in dev mode. Extend docs. 2021-06-15 17:09:53 +02:00
Jan Eitzinger
f66a44ae5a Corrections and improvements. Split compose into two files. 2021-06-15 16:45:15 +02:00
Christoph Kluge
b48e7a4fa0 Merge branch 'main' of https://github.com/ClusterCockpit/cc-docker into main 2021-06-11 13:44:53 +02:00
Christoph Kluge
9a465e7018 add DEVELOP case options and update README.md 2021-06-11 13:44:51 +02:00
Jan Eitzinger
ebbc43619c Prefix container names to prevent clashes 2021-06-11 11:25:55 +02:00
Christoph Kluge
3f9265bb7e add localhost to container port bindings 2021-06-10 16:25:21 +02:00
Jan Eitzinger
4fa06943b9 Add volume directives for persistent databases. 2021-06-10 13:46:37 +02:00
Jan Eitzinger
ae68a9e110 Prepare docker setup to use fixtures 2021-06-09 09:53:35 +02:00
Jan Eitzinger
d29e9aceec Fix errors. Add Symfony entrypoint. 2021-05-21 08:08:04 +02:00
Jan Eitzinger
fef8133a18 Remove Symfony log dir from Volumes. 2021-05-20 09:22:17 +02:00
Jan Eitzinger
5497ac374e Update readme 2021-05-19 14:56:25 +02:00
Jan Eitzinger
322d28a45c Update version 2021-05-19 14:28:52 +02:00
Jan Eitzinger
4ef1a81222 Initial checkin 2021-05-19 14:27:44 +02:00